// Fixture: undo/redo stack for the Glyphline diagram editor.
// Covers 50-step history, branch discard on new edit, and
// redo invalidation after canvas resize. Release gate: all
// three scenarios must pass before tagging 4.2.
// The fixture replays edits against the staging history API,
// so runs need live auth. Use the token below for the staging call.

portal login ticket: eyJhbGciOiJIUzI1NiIsInR5cCI6IkpXVCJ9.eyJzdWIiOiI6jvuNyIn0.lprGxrad

Finance Review Summary — For the Incoming Director

We moved freight from Corvane Logistics to Hestrall Carriers in March. Transition costs came in at budget; per-shipment rates dropped 9%, with comparable on-time performance. Remaining Corvane obligations wind down next quarter. Context on the strategic reasoning is noted below.

board note of hafop-fahof: The renewal with Wenaelek Group closes at $2 million a year, 15 percent above the last contract. Project Quenael slips by two quarters because of the supplier delay.

## v2.4.1 — LockerLink access flow

Hey, welcome aboard! Quick heads up: we reworked how residents unlock the laundry lockers in the Spindleton app. The old PIN-pad fallback is gone — everything now goes through the tap-to-open flow, with a 30-second grace window if the door sensor flakes out. We also fixed that annoying double-unlock bug on the basement units at the Harrowgate pilot site. Questions about any of this should go to the flow's owner.

signatory, yahog-badug: Quenix Ulaael